Role of long-chain and very-long-chain polyunsaturated fatty acids in macular degenerations and dystrophies

Abstract: Macular degeneration is a progressive, bilateral eye disorder that damages the macula of the human eye. The most common form of macular degeneration is age-related macular degeneration (AMD), which is the leading cause of irreversible blindness in people older than 50 years in developed countries. Autosomal dominant Stargardt disease-3 (STGD3) is an inherited macular dystrophy that has clinical features similar to dry AMD, but occurs at a much earlier age. “…Brain and retina tissues contain around 40% and 60% DHA of total PUFAs, respectively. DHA is present in high amounts in retinal photoreceptors and is therefore essential for visual function(Liu et al, 2011). Animal studies and human observational studies have suggested that there is an inverse relationship between dietary intake of n‐3 LCPUFAs and the risk of developing age‐related macular degeneration.…”
